EXPLORE THE HUGE UNDERSTANDING HAD WITHIN THE INTERNET SERVICES HANDBOOK, COVERING ALL ASPECTS OF COMMUNICATION METHODS

Explore The Huge Understanding Had Within The Internet Services Handbook, Covering All Aspects Of Communication Methods

Explore The Huge Understanding Had Within The Internet Services Handbook, Covering All Aspects Of Communication Methods

Blog Article

Post Created By-Funder North

Discover the supreme Web Providers Manual for all your needs. Discover communication protocols, core principles of SOAP and REST, and ideal practices for smooth implementation. Uncover the keys to grasping internet services, from comprehending the fundamentals to executing scalable style. Master the art of making safe and secure systems and optimizing for future growth. Unlock the power of internet solutions within your reaches.

Introduction of Web Services



If you have actually ever before wondered what internet solutions are and how they function, this overview is the ideal area to begin. Web solutions are a method for various applications to interact with each other over the internet. They permit smooth combination of systems, making it simpler to share information and capabilities.

Among the essential elements of web services is their use standard protocols like HTTP and XML to assist in interaction. This standardization ensures that various systems can comprehend and interact with each other successfully. Web services can be classified into 2 main types: SOAP (Simple Things Access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der depends on basic HTTP techniques like obtain, POST, PUT, and remove. Both have their staminas and are used in numerous scenarios based on demands.

Key Concepts and Technologies



Checking out the foundational concepts and modern technologies of web solutions is vital for recognizing their functionality and application in modern systems. When delving into the essential principles and technologies of web solutions, you open the door to a globe of interconnected opportunities. Below are some essential elements to realize:

- ** SOAP (Simple Item Accessibility Procedure) **: This method defines the structure of messages traded in between web services.
- ** WSDL (Internet Services Description Language) **: WSDL is made use of to define the functionalities supplied by an internet service.
- ** REMAINDER (Representational State Transfer) **: A building design that makes use of typical HTTP techniques for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in information exchange in between internet services due to its adaptability and readability.

Comprehending these core ideas and innovations will lay a strong foundation for your journey right into the world of internet solutions.

Best Practices for Implementation



To make certain successful implementation of internet solutions, focus on adherence to ideal techniques. Begin by completely documenting your web solution APIs, consisting of clear summaries of endpoints, parameters, and anticipated responses. Regular calling conventions and versioning of APIs are critical for maintainability. When designing your internet solutions, follow the concepts of remainder to create a scalable and adaptable architecture. Implement correct verification and permission systems to secure your solutions, such as OAuth or API tricks.

Checking is essential in making certain the integrity of your internet solutions. Create comprehensive test cases that cover numerous situations, consisting of positive and negative testing. Continual assimilation and automated screening can help catch concerns early in the development process. Monitor your web solutions in real-time to determine efficiency traffic jams and prospective failures. Logging and mistake handling are necessary for diagnosing issues and troubleshooting troubles successfully.



Lastly, take into consideration the scalability of your web solutions deliberately for future growth. Execute caching systems and tons harmonizing to deal with raised website traffic. On a regular basis review and enhance your code for efficiency. By complying with these finest techniques, you can streamline the execution of internet services and guarantee their success.

Verdict

Congratulations! You have actually just unlocked the key to understanding internet solutions. By recognizing organic seo agency and technologies, and applying ideal techniques, you're well on your means to ending up being a web solutions professional.

Keep exploring and trying out what you have actually found out to continue broadening your understanding and skills in this interesting field.

The globe of web services is now within your reaches, all set for you to explore and dominate. Appreciate https://seo-services-near-me06284.blog-kids.com/26801728/optimizing-web-experiences-focusing-on-mobile-first-style !